The postcode CB24 3DY is located in South Cambridgeshire, in the county of Cambridgeshire. It was introduced in September 2006 and is an active postcode. CB24 3DY is a small user postcode that may contain upto 100 addresses (but 15 is more typical).

CB24 3DY is one of the least deprived areas in the country. It rates as a 7.9 on the scale of the index of deprivation (where 10 are the least deprived and 0 are the most deprived areas). The 2011 UK census classified the residents of CB24 3DY as Rural residents > Rural tenants > Rural life.
